#42af28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#42af28 is composed of 25.9% red, 68.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 108.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#42af28 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ff50 with #005f00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#42af28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#42af28 has RGB values of R:66, G:175,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 4370216.

Shades and Tints of #42af28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#42af28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6d6a is the less saturated color, while #2ed007 is the most saturated one.
